Name and quarry location: | Bardiglio, from Carrara, Massa e Carrara, Tuscany, Italy |
Geological description: | A folded sheared limestone breccia, now a calcite marble, some layers with either finely disseminated graphite or sulphide minerals. The grain-size of the calcite ranges from very coarse to fine. |
